Taylor Pearce

Director of Programming, BCBA

     Taylor Pearce, M.A., BCBA is a Board Certified Behavior Analyst with a wide range of experience working in the fields of special education, supported living services and Applied Behavior Analysis. Taylor has been working with children, adolescents and adults with developmental disabilities since 2005 when she started her career as a special education teacher at a non-profit school in Whittier, CA. Through her experience as a teacher she discovered her passion for fostering positive changes in the mental and behavioral health of the individual, as well as the family.

     In 2006, Taylor graduated with a Bachelor’s degree in Child and Adolescent Development from California State University, Fullerton and went on to earn a Master’s degree in Human Behavior from National University, San Diego. She has worked at Optimum Behavioral Health since its beginning in 2009, first as a direct service provider followed by her role as Primary Supervisor and currently holds the title of Director of Programming. In her role as Director at OBH she functions in a variety of areas including hiring and training of direct service providers, conducting functional behavioral assessments, behavioral consultation, early intervention, development and ongoing oversight of behavior analytic programming as well as RBT/ BCBA supervision.

     She has been in integral part of Optimum Behavioral Health since 2009 and continues to serve the San Diego community with compassion and pride for the work she is doing. Taylor is described by her co-workers as hard-working, patient and always willing to go the extra mile for others.
